A new Genshin Impact leak has revealed more information about one of the upcoming characters, Xilonen. Genshin Impact's official social media accounts have already confirmed that Xilonen will join the playable roster in the upcoming update 5.1.
Even though the new major region, Natlan, arrived just recently, developer HoYoverse announced that Xilonen will become part of the roster in the next update. Xilonen was officially revealed during one of the first Natlan trailer videos, which hinted that she would be a new five-star Geo user.

Every Genshin Impact update has a beta phase that includes most of the new content, such as new characters, weapons, and regions. Recent beta leaks for Genshin Impact Version 5.1 have revealed the complete kit for the upcoming five-star Geo user, Xilonen. According to the leaks, Xilonen, similar to other Natlan characters, will have her kit tied to the Nightsoul Blessing, a unique effect restricted only to characters from the Pyro nation. Xilonen's Elemental Skill allows her to switch to high-speed combat blading gear and dash a certain distance to deal Nightsoul Geo Damage that scales with her DEF stat. Xilonen has three Samplers that can generate an effect called Soundscapes based on her teammates' Elemental types.

Xilonen's Elemental Burst allows her to achieve the Phlogiston Stereo Mixer at full power, dealing AoE Geo damage. It has an additional effect that can be triggered based on her different Source Samples. Having two samples will make her heal nearby allies based on her DEF stat in Genshin Impact. Having more than two samples will cause her to deal additional AoE Geo damage.
Xilonen's Natotiliztli's Echoes passive talent buffs her Normal and Plunging attacks while she's under the Nightsoul Blessing, based on the number of Source Samples she has. Many fans in the comment section claim they did not expect Xilonen to have such healing abilities in Genshin Impact, with some describing her as "Healer Kazuha" and "Geo Kazuha," indicating that she will have Kazuha's abilities to shred enemies' resistance, but with his crowd-control effects replaced by powerful heals.
A lot of players have pointed out that she could be one of the most flexible Geo characters in Genshin Impact. Excluding Zhongli, most Geo users in the game are not very flexible and usually work only when placed in specific team compositions that typically revolve around the same elemental type. However, like most Geo characters, Xilonen's kit scales with the DEF stat.
